Web Applications Team Lead

Department: Engineering

Employment Type: Full Time

Location: Middleton Stoney, United Kingdom

Description

We are looking for a Web Applications Team Lead who will be respon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ining web applications for automotive and mapping products. These applications will enable the configuration, control and debugging of our systems, and subsequent analysis of data they generate. The applications will be deployed on edge, server and cloud infrastructure. This role involves leading the development of web client and backend server applications and contributing across the full software development lifecycle. The Web Application Team Lead will also provide line‑management, recruitment, technical guidance and mentoring to their team members.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, test and maintain web client and backend software across the full software development lifecycle.
  • Lead the development of large web client and backend server applications.
  • Capture and interpret customer and user requirements to deliver high‑quality, reliable software solutions.
  • Develop and maintain real‑time and post‑processed data analysis software, incorporating mathematical algorithms and data visualisation tools.
  • Apply strong knowledge of C#, .NET Core, ASP.NET and front‑end languages such as HTML, JavaScript, TypeScript and/or React to produce robust, scalable and maintainable code.
  • Adhere to company coding standards, software documentation practices, version control and release management procedures.
  • Develop and maintain software architecture using best practices, including multi‑threading, design patterns and SOLID principles.
  • Plan, track and manage software development activities, working independently and collaboratively within agile teams to meet project objectives and deadlines.
  • Specify, install and maintain development tools and technologies, including version control systems, IDEs and testing frameworks (e.g., GitLab DevOps).
  • Investigate and resolve complex software issues or feature requests raised by internal teams, representatives or customers.
  • Contribute to research and development initiatives by identifying opportunities for innovation and improvement in existing or new software products.
  • Provide guidance, mentoring, and management support to their team.

Skills, Knowledge and Expertise

  • Degree in engineering, mathematics or a scientific discipline.
  • Significant professional experience (approximately 5+ years) as a web or software developer, including experience in a technical leadership and/or team leadership capacity.
  • Professional experience leading, mentoring and managing the professional development of a team of engineers.
  • Strong programming skills in C#, .NET Core, ASP.NET, HTML, JavaScript, TypeScript and/or React frameworks.
  • Solid understanding of software architecture, design patterns and multi‑threaded application development.
  • Experience developing interactive web interfaces, including the use of data visualisation tools.
  • Proficiency in version control, testing and release management practices, ideally using GitLab DevOps.
  • Familiarity with Agile methodologies and collaborative software development environments.
  • Excellent problem‑solving and analytical skills, with a logical and creative approach to technical challenges.
  • Strong communication and teamwork skills, with the ability to work effectively across technical and non‑technical teams.
  • Self‑motivated and results‑driven, with the ability to manage priorities of self and others and meet deadlines.
  • Commitment to high standards of quality and continuous improvement.
  • Able to make sound technical decisions and take ownership of outcomes.
  • Strong stakeholder engagement skills, including the ability to explain technical concepts and manage expectations.

Benefits

  • Annual discretionary profit share bonus
  • Holiday entitlement of 27 days plus 8 bank holidays
  • 5 % employee and 5 % employer contributions through our salary sacrifice workplace pension scheme with Scottish Widows
  • Private medical insurance
  • Group income protection insurance scheme
  • Death in service scheme
  • Electric vehicle scheme (after 12 months service)
